Ford has taken the covers off its all-new Mondeo sedan at the 2012 Detroit Motor Show. This new Camry & Accord fighter is most likely to make its way to India in 2013.
Moreover the 2013 Mondeo is an all-new car and looks the part too. To be honest Ford has used many design cues from Aston Martin while designing the new Mondeo and it could be mistaken for a Rapide by those with an untrained automotive eye. It looks stunning and very proportionate from almost any angle.
The new Mondeo will be powered by 1.6-litre and 2.0-litre Ecoboost Turbo petrol and diesel engines and will also have a hybrid variant in overseas markets. Ford has given the new car an all-new suspension and electric steering system aimed at making it better to drive. When launched the new Mondeo could become a serious competitor to D segment sedans like the Accord, Camry and Passat.
